As a QSW in the Assessment & Safeguarding team, your key responsibilities will include:

  • Conducting thorough assessments of children and families to identify needs and risks.
  • Developing and implementing safeguarding plans in collaboration with multi-agency partners.
  • Providing professional advice and support to families, fostering positive relationships.
  • Maintaining accurate and up-to-date case records in line with statutory requirements.
  • Participating in regular supervision and team meetings to enhance practice and share knowledge.

The ideal candidate will possess the following essential qualifications and skills:

  • A recognized social work qualification (e.g., BA/MA in Social Work).
  • Registration with Social Work England.
  • Proven experience in child protection and safeguarding.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work collaboratively.
  • Excellent organizational skills and the ability to manage a caseload effectively.
